Re: Import/export Functions via Zephyr Scale
Hi! I have found that the Zephyr Scale Execution Report "Test execution results (detailed)" is perhaps the best / reader-friendly view of the test cases - better than the export options. It will also include images that are in the test case. The 'catch' is you need to have a Test Cycle for the test cases but it doesn't need to have been executed. After the report generates, there is a printer icon at the top and you can then save as a pdf or print to pdf. I would like to do a keyword search/find and then replace that word with a different word. The Bulk Edit doesn't seem to get the job done in the same way as I need. When I tried it on the 'Name' field the other characters around my change got removed. Perhaps there's a way to avoid that from happening but I didn't find it documented anywhere. Also, I want to apply the same Find/Replace to the text in my Test Case steps but that doesn't seem to be an option - unless I'm missing that somehow. ******************************************************************************************************************************************************************************* An update from my users who figured out a work-around to the lack of a global find/replace: Export all of the TCs to Excel Conditionally formatted cells to be red where the keyword existed Used the Excel file as a guide for what TCs had the keyword, went back to ZS and accessed each impacted TC: Used Ctrl-F on the page with the TC open and all of the instances of the keyword were highlighted Used Ctrl-V in each instance to replace the keyword As a confirmation at the end, re-exported all of the TCs and used the same conditional format rule to see that none of the keywords were missedSolved915Views0likes4CommentsRe: Zephyr Scale: Is there a way to do a global find / replace in test cases other than the bulk edit?
